There was another embarrassing event that actually happened during that trip too. I was a speaker at several meetings and of course I had prepared my speech beforehand. In my speech there was a good word 'skit' which meant 'sketch'. So I used it without any doubt. In several meetings I was told that what that word meant in fact. In Northern Ireland as a slang word it means the situation when you are rushing into the loo because you've got diarrhea. Try to fancy myself embarrassed. It was good that it was told me not in public but aftewards. I found an English-English dictionary there trying to proove to my irish friends that it was an english word but not american one. It's still the matter of many jokes. Now I've got a piece of advice to you - before you start your speech, please ask someone from the native citizens of that place to read it for you first in order to avoid mistakes of such kind. =)

I was always taught that the second one was the right one. And it's true! I found the grammar reference. Please check 'Advanced Grammar in Use' by Martin Hewings, Unit 115b (Cambridge University Press). It says 'if the noun phrase consists of two or more nouns in a list, we use a singular verb if the first noun is singular or uncountable, and a plural verb if the first noun is plural: When I opened the fridge there was only a bottle of mil, some eggs, and butter.
When I opened the fridge there were only some eggs, bottle of milk, and butter.

Yes, you are right. Yakov is Jacob but according to official spelling of the names you will find the name Yakov in all documents. Jacob is like an interpretation of the name Yakov. As I remember at school the name Katya was transformed to the english name Kate. But we can't do that officially. The same thing with the name Mikhail and english name Michael. When you see the surname which ends with -ov or -ova, it means that a person is russian or has russian ancestors.
